Materials analysis examines the properties, composition, and behavior of materials at a microscopic and macroscopic level. Using advanced techniques such as microscopy, spectroscopy, and chromatography, materials analysts investigate the structure, purity, and performance of various substances. From industrial materials and nanomaterials to battery testing and beyond, this field provides critical insights into the characteristics and applications of materials across industries such as manufacturing, electronics, and healthcare. OMEGA 5 FTIR Gas Analysis System

Bruker Optics

FTIR based Gas Analyzer for the fully automated and real-time quantification of gas compounds. Features: • Continuous and fully automated quantification of gas compounds • No calibration to target gas necessary • Compensation of interferents • Temperature-controlled gas cell (up to 191°C) • Spectral resolution better than 2 cm-1 (Option: better than 1 cm-1) • TE cooled detector • The nickel-plated gas cell and gold…

Gilson VERITY GPC Cleanup System

Gilson, Inc.

The VERITY® GPC Cleanup System is an ideal solution for post-extraction cleanup of high-molecular weight interfering substances from environmental samples, food products, and animal tissue prior to analysis using gel permeation chromatography (GPC). Removal of these contaminants leads to more reliable results, fewer sample repeats, and less downtime for downstream chromatography instruments.

XcytoMatic® High-throughput cell density analyzer

ChemoMetec

The XcytoMatic® 40 (XM40™) is a high-throughput cell density and viability analyzer that can run 24 samples in under 14 minutes. The variation between cell counts for these samples is under 3%. If scale-out and scale-up is a concern, you can trust each XM40™ instrument in your production to deliver the same quality results.

Genizer Dual-light Nano Particle Sizer

Genizer

The Genizer Dual-light Particle Sizer (GDPS) is a high-performance particle sizing instrument that uses Dynamic Light Scattering (DLS) for accurate, non-destructive analysis of nanoparticles. It is widely used across industries such as pharmaceuticals, food, ceramics, and cosmetics for precise particle size measurement.
